Replacement Cylinders

A locksmith can replace a broken door lock cylinder with a new one. This is a cost-effective alternative to replacing the entire lock. A new cylinder for a lock is usually compatible with the existing lock hardware. Some locks may need additional repairs, like lubrication or a new cam/tailpiece. It depends on the type and condition of your lock. Professional attention might be required.

Fobs

Nowadays, cars come with key fobs, also known as remote keyless entry (RKE). These tiny, keychain-like devices let you to open and start your car without a physical key. They have an LCD screen and several buttons to perform different functions. They can also manage your car's alarm. Some have GPS built-in that allows you to track your vehicle in the event that it is stolen. The positive side is locksmiths can program these devices for you. They can also reprogram a smart key that's been stolen or lost.

The fob sends electromagnetic waves to the vehicle, which recognizes them and determines if the fob is capable of starting the engine. Locksmiths can connect specialized software to your car's computer via the OBD port and then connect the new FOB to the system by following the directions in the software. The process can take between 30 and 60 minutes, depending on the vehicle's make and model.

Programming software is costly and you're not able to get it from your local locksmith. Locksmiths typically charge a fee to program the fob, and this cost can vary based upon where you live. They must pay for registration and licensing. Some locksmiths charge for each time they connect the software to the car's computer.
